LU1 1BY is an accessible, working-class neighbourhood on Mulberry Close, 0.8km from Bury Park in Luton. Administratively it sits within Dallow ward and the Luton South constituency.
This is a well-established rental postcode — a diverse renting area with many ethnic minority families, mostly European-born. Work and footfall patterns mark this as a metro suburban distribution industries zone — ethnically mixed workforce in transportation and storage. This is a stable, socially diverse area (average age 36) — accessible for a wide range of households, from young families to empty nesters. 65% of homes are privately rented — a strong rental market with good supply for incoming tenants. The area has a notably diverse population — 37% of residents identify as non-white, reflecting the multicultural character of this part of Luton.
Safety: Crime rates are low here at 37 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Average house prices are around £200k.
